Jazmin Carr

Head Of Platform at Fearless Fund

Jazmin Carr has a diverse work experience that spans various industries and roles. Their most recent position is as a Platform Manager at Fearless Fund, starting in April 2022. Prior to this, they worked as a Project Manager from October 2021 to April 2022, and as an Interim Operations Director from June 2021 to October 2021, both at Fearless Fund as well.

In addition, Jazmin has been involved in various organizations within the venture capital industry. Jazmin was a Member of Global Women in VC in March 2023, a Member of BLCK VC from August 2022 to March 2023, and a Member of VC Platform Global Community from April 2022 to March 2023.

Before their venture capital roles, Jazmin owned and operated their own business called "Ms. Jazmin's Education & Childcare" from March 2018 to April 2022, where they worked with over 25 families. Jazmin created tailored curriculum, managed contracts, conducted marketing and client acquisition, and handled accounting, budgeting, and tax requirements.

Prior to their entrepreneurial venture, Jazmin worked at Chick-fil-A Restaurants. Jazmin held positions such as Assistant General Manager from January 2016 to August 2018, Human Resources and People Manager from May 2014 to January 2016, and Waitstaff Supervisor from May 2012 to May 2014.

Jazmin also has experience in operations management. Jazmin was the Director of Operations at GRACE & BEAUTY HAIR RESTORATION AND TREATMENT CENTER, LLC from August 2017 to July 2018, where they performed presentations, managed inventory and budget, and created marketing materials. Additionally, they served as the Director of Operations at Peachkey Home Solutions, a real estate investing company, from May 2017 to March 2018. In this role, they advised on efficiency procedures, assisted with negotiations and property sourcing, and prepared application and legal documents.

Furthermore, Jazmin gained international teaching experience as an ESOL Student Teacher in China at Shangdong Primary School & No.1 Experimental in April 2017, and as an ESOL Student Teacher in Spain at Colegio San Diego in April 2016.
